Abstract
Liposomes are a new kind of the drug-delivery systems.Liposomes after intravenous injection are mainly extracted by the reticuloendothelial system(RES).Therefore,liposomal agents can effectively treat the diseases related to the RES without specific targets.To increase they therapeutic index and effect,liposomes have been improved by locating the homing devices in the lipid layers or by applying the principals of physical chemistry.In this paper,we summarized the development in basic properties of the liposome drug-delivery systems,especially the application of liposomes as carriers of in antitumor drugs.
